+// Parse an Echo Request message coming from the Red5 echo_test. This
+// method should only be used for testing purposes.
+vector<boost::shared_ptr<amf::Element > >
+RTMPServer::parseEchoRequest(boost::uint8_t *ptr, size_t size)
+{
+//    GNASH_REPORT_FUNCTION;
+
+    AMF amf;
+    vector<boost::shared_ptr<amf::Element > > headers;
+
+    // The first element is the name of the test, 'echo'
+    boost::shared_ptr<amf::Element> el1 = amf.extractAMF(ptr, ptr+size);
+    ptr += amf.totalsize();
+    headers.push_back(el1);
+
+    // The second element is the number of the test,
+    boost::shared_ptr<amf::Element> el2 = amf.extractAMF(ptr, ptr+size);
+    ptr += amf.totalsize();
+    headers.push_back(el2);
+
+    // This one has always been a NULL object from my tests
+    boost::shared_ptr<amf::Element> el3 = amf.extractAMF(ptr, ptr+size);
+    ptr += amf.totalsize();
+    headers.push_back(el3);
+
+    // This one has always been an NULL or Undefined object from my tests
+    boost::shared_ptr<amf::Element> el4 = amf.extractAMF(ptr, ptr+size);
+    ptr += amf.totalsize();
+    headers.push_back(el4);
+    
+    return headers;
+}
+
+// format a response to the 'echo' test used for testing Gnash. This
+// is only used for testing by developers. The format appears to be
+// a string '_result', followed by the number of the test, and then two
+// NULL objects.
+boost::shared_ptr<amf::Buffer>
+RTMPServer::formatEchoResponse(double num, amf::Element &el)
+{
+//    GNASH_REPORT_FUNCTION;
+    boost::shared_ptr<amf::Buffer> data = el.encode(); // 
amf::AMF::encodeElement(el);
+    return formatEchoResponse(num, data->reference(), data->allocated());
+}
+
+boost::shared_ptr<amf::Buffer>
+RTMPServer::formatEchoResponse(double num, amf::Buffer &data)
+{
+//    GNASH_REPORT_FUNCTION;
+    return formatEchoResponse(num, data.reference(), data.allocated());
+}
+
+boost::shared_ptr<amf::Buffer>
+RTMPServer::formatEchoResponse(double num, boost::uint8_t *data, size_t size)
+{
+//    GNASH_REPORT_FUNCTION;
+
+    string result = "_result";
+    Element echo;
+    echo.makeString(result);
+
+    Element index;
+    index.makeNumber(num);
+
+    Element null;
+    null.makeNull();
+
+    boost::shared_ptr<amf::Buffer> encecho = echo.encode();
+    boost::shared_ptr<amf::Buffer> encidx  = index.encode();   
+    boost::shared_ptr<amf::Buffer> encnull  = null.encode();   
+
+    boost::shared_ptr<amf::Buffer> buf(new amf::Buffer(encecho->size()
+                                                      + encidx->size()
+                                                      + encnull->size() + 
size));
+
+    *buf = encecho;
+    *buf += encidx;
+    buf->append(data, size);
+    *buf += encnull;
+
+    return buf;
+}
